Transaction 3e5294586ea2532ffa3e91d02202d64331b0c9854b0d12b9108123795de2f141
1 Input
1 Output
-
3e5294586ea2532ffa3e91d02202d64331b0c9854b0d12b9108123795de2f141:0
- value
- 3266839
- script pubkey
- OP_0 OP_PUSHBYTES_32 7415bb68f10dd884f87967e322ea803d29f136428dab1d23ed1ba9c3cb4c182e
- address
- bc1qws2mk683phvgf7revl3j965q855lzdjz3k436gldrw5u8j6vrqhqhqg3c3